I just ran the estimator, pretending that I had a sophomore in college.  SAI was 100K or better.  When I tried to figure out what an SAI was I learned you can get a private student loan for between 5.5 and 15.5% interest.  I guess learning that is a free education for me right there.  

Looks the the equation is Cost of Attendance less Student Aid Index = Financial Need.  I'm glad to know I have worked hard and smart enough that the fed.gov thinks I should be able to afford 400K for any college-aged kid I would have today to get a 4-year degree.


Fortunately it looks like the universities are working hard to make the cost of attendance high enough to qualify most people for financial need ...


Back 20 years ago under the Expected Family Contribution regime it was something like 75% of the student's income + 15% of the parent's income + 5% of the parent's investment net worth (not exact numbers but something in that range), and you spread it around over however many kids were in college.
